Ethereum Struggles Below $2,100 Resistance as Traders Watch for Breakout Signal

Ethereum has been stuck in a holding pattern lately, unable to push past the $2,100 mark that traders are watching closely. The second-largest cryptocurrency keeps testing this ceiling but hasn’t managed to break through yet, leaving the market in a wait-and-see mode. This kind of sideways action usually happens after big price swings, and right now ETH is caught between clear support and resistance zones while traders position themselves for the next move.

ETH Tests $2,080-$2,100 Ceiling Multiple Times

Ethereum continues to trade in a defined range, facing resistance near $2,080-$2,100 that’s become a critical barrier for upside momentum. Recent price action shows ETH struggling to close above roughly $2.1K, a level market participants have highlighted as the key trigger for stronger rallies. According to on-chain and liquidity studies, clearing that ceiling could shift broader sentiment, but until it does, price is expected to remain bounded within current horizontal bands.

The latest consolidation reflects ETH’s inability to sustain moves above the upper boundary, which has capped multiple upside attempts. Liquidity clustering around these levels suggests market participants are positioning cautiously, waiting for confirmation before committing to larger positions.

Range-Bound Trading Mirrors Recent Consolidation Patterns

This extended congestion phase has similarities to other consolidation patterns seen in Ethereum over recent months, where price structures tighten and volatility compresses before a decisive breakout or breakdown. The current range indicates a balance between buying and selling pressure, with neither side able to enforce dominance. How Ethereum navigates this range has broader implications across crypto markets, given ETH’s role as a leading smart-contract platform and liquidity anchor. A confirmed close above $2.1K could attract renewed directional flows and signal a shift toward upside exploration, while continued rejection reinforces the pattern of range compression.
